Collagen Sources: Bovine vs. Marine Considerations

Elasten uses HC Collagen Complex®, clinically tested bovine collagen peptides that structurally resemble human collagen. Research suggests bovine collagen has excellent bioavailability. However, marine collagen derived from fish has shown promise in studies for skin regeneration and anti-aging benefits. While research on marine collagen is less extensive, its smaller molecular size may offer absorption advantages.

Individual factors significantly influence collagen supplement effectiveness. Age plays a role - younger individuals with robust natural collagen production may notice subtler effects. Lifestyle factors like sun exposure and smoking accelerate collagen breakdown, while genetics and gut health affect absorption and utilization.
